Marco Cecchinato leaves the scene in the third round of the International Tennis Championships in Rome. The world number 83 tennis player, yields to the German Yannick Hanfmann, number 101 in the ATP ranking and coming from the qualifiers, after two hours and 22 minutes.

Today Cecchinato at the service was certainly not exciting, Hanfmann won 58% of points on the second service of the blue. Lack of depth by Cecchinato on a slow field due to the rain of recent days, the German in fact always took the upper hand in the exchanges when the Italian looked for deep shots, rendered harmless by the heavy ground of the field. Only a reaction to the second set led the Italian to play the match in the last part, but nothing could in the long run, also by virtue of the break granted immediately in the opening of the decisive partial. It ended 6-4 4-6 6-3, with Cecchinato able to recover a break disadvantage in the eighth game, and wave the white flag on the German's second match point.

In the end 12 points more for the German who enters the third round where he will challenge Rublev or Davidovich Fokina, on court on Pietrangeli. For Cecchinato, it remains the best result in his career in Rome: the signs, after the semi-final in Estoril and the second round in Madrid, are encouraging.
